Ubertooth One: 了解无线监控工具的GitHub资源

什么是Ubertooth One

Ubertooth One是一款开源的无线嗅探工具,主要用于监控和分析蓝牙通信。它是由Michael Ossmann主导开发,目的是为安全研究人员和开发者提供一个低成本的解决方案,用于分析蓝牙协议。

Ubertooth One的功能

  • 蓝牙数据捕获:能够捕获周围的蓝牙信号。
  • 蓝牙协议分析:提供详细的蓝牙通信数据,帮助用户分析和研究蓝牙协议。
  • 多通道支持:支持多个蓝牙通道的同时捕获。
  • 低成本:相比商业工具,Ubertooth One的成本相对较低。

如何在GitHub上找到Ubertooth One

Ubertooth One的代码和资源可以在GitHub上找到。访问该链接后,您将看到以下几个关键部分:

代码库

  • 源代码:可以直接下载或克隆Ubertooth One的源代码。
  • 安装说明:提供了详细的安装步骤,适合不同操作系统。
  • 示例代码:内含多个示例,帮助用户快速上手。

维护与更新

Ubertooth One的GitHub页面定期更新,用户可以通过Watch功能来关注最新的更新动态。项目的贡献者也非常活跃,欢迎新成员参与。

Ubertooth One的安装指南

硬件要求

  • Ubertooth One设备:需要拥有实际的Ubertooth One硬件。
  • 支持的操作系统:建议使用Ubuntu Linux。

软件安装步骤

  1. 更新系统:确保您的Linux系统是最新的。 bash sudo apt update sudo apt upgrade

  2. 安装依赖:安装必要的软件包。 bash sudo apt install cmake git libbluetooth-dev libusb-1.0-0-dev

  3. 下载源代码:使用Git克隆代码库。 bash git clone https://github.com/greatscottgadgets/ubertooth.git

  4. 编译和安装:按照GitHub上的README文件进行编译。 bash cd ubertooth mkdir build cd build cmake .. make sudo make install

如何使用Ubertooth One

使用Ubertooth One的基本步骤:

  1. 连接设备:将Ubertooth One设备连接到USB接口。
  2. 启动工具:可以使用命令行或GUI工具启动。
  3. 开始捕获数据:使用相应的命令开始监控蓝牙信号。
  4. 分析数据:根据捕获的数据进行分析。

Ubertooth One的应用场景

  • 安全研究:用于识别和修复蓝牙通信中的安全漏洞。
  • 教育用途:作为教学工具,帮助学生理解无线通信协议。
  • 开发调试:帮助开发者调试和优化蓝牙设备的性能。

Ubertooth One与其他工具的比较

在众多无线监控工具中,Ubertooth One凭借其开源性质和低成本,逐渐成为蓝牙安全研究的重要选择。与其他商业工具相比,Ubertooth One有以下优势:

  • 自由使用:不需要付费,用户可以自由修改和使用代码。
  • 社区支持:活跃的开发社区,随时可以获得帮助。

常见问题解答(FAQ)

Ubertooth One的用途是什么?

Ubertooth One主要用于捕获和分析蓝牙通信数据,帮助用户进行安全研究、教育和开发调试。它能够监控周围的蓝牙设备,识别潜在的安全问题。

我可以在哪里找到Ubertooth One的支持?

Ubertooth One的支持主要通过其GitHub页面提供,用户可以查看问题跟踪器、参与讨论或直接提问。

Ubertooth One是否适合初学者使用?

虽然Ubertooth One有一定的学习曲线,但其开源和社区支持使得初学者也能够逐步掌握使用方法。通过阅读文档和参与社区,初学者可以更快上手。

使用Ubertooth One需要编程基础吗?

基本的编程知识有助于更好地理解和使用Ubertooth One,但并不是绝对必要。大多数用户可以通过提供的文档和示例代码来进行操作。

Ubertooth One的硬件要求是什么?

用户需要一台电脑(推荐使用Linux系统)和一个Ubertooth One硬件设备,此外,还需要安装一些软件依赖。

结论

Ubertooth One作为一款强大的无线监控工具,凭借其开源特性和广泛的应用场景,成为了蓝牙安全研究的重要工具。通过GitHub获取最新的代码和文档,用户可以方便地进行安装和使用。无论您是安全研究人员、开发者还是学习者,Ubertooth One都能为您提供丰富的功能和灵活的使用体验。

正文完